UK retail and hospitality to see £1.2bn boost during women’s Euros
The competition is expected to bring 9.4m shoppers to retail stores across the whole competition, with a £898.2m predicted total retail spend
![](https://b855165.smushcdn.com/855165/wp-content/uploads/2018/05/football-world-cup-2018-3133988_1920-e1527759597561-780x470.jpg?lossy=1&strip=1&webp=1)
The UK retail and hospitality sector are predicted to receive a £1.2bn boost during the Women’s UEFA 2022 European Championships (EURO 2022), according to new spending data by Voucher Codes.
